![]() Iscriviti per consentire a LibraryThing di scoprire se ti piacerà questo libro. Attualmente non vi sono conversazioni su questo libro. It isn’t great literature, but it is good brain candy. The story is the definition of the standard first contact trope. Aliens find evidence of humanity. Aliens travel to earth. Aliens send investigator to earth to explore. Alien travels for a time as a human, along the way coming to appreciate humanity’s features. Usually there are complications along the lines of militaristic or hostile people, frequently government agents as in this story, who view the alien as a threat and attempt to capture or neutralize what they don’t know. Alien returns recognizing homo sapiens possibility for good as well as destruction. (Full review at my blog) nessuna recensione | aggiungi una recensione
